URL: https://www.overclockers.at/coding-stuff/erstellen_eines_finders_bei_cmp_j2ee_77858/page_1 - zur Vollversion wechseln!
Hi,
ich habe 3 Tabellen (User, UserToProject, Project). Es kann ein User bei mehreren Projekten sein, und ein Projekt von kann mehrere User bearbeitet werden.
Nun möchte ich einen Finder erstellen, der alle Projekte eines Users zurückgibt.
Ich probierte schon:
SELECT Object(p) FROM Projects p, UserToProjects up , Users u where u.loginName = ?1 and up.users = u.loginName and up.projects = p.userProjects
Es kommt eine Exception mit "...Encountered u.username...."
Wo kann hier der Fehler liegen?
Ciao, Johannes
post mal den aufbau deiner tabellen, vor allem den teil mit den usern und die _komplette_ fehlermeldung
Danke, es funktioniert schon. Habe es wie folgend gemacht:
SELECT OBJECT(p)
FROM Projects p, IN (p.UserProject) AS up
overclockers.at v4.thecommunity
© all rights reserved by overclockers.at 2000-2026